Warning Signs You Need Laminate Floor Water Extraction

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show moisture buildup or water damage on your laminate floors.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to act fast to prevent mold growth and further damage.

Warped or Buckled Laminate Flooring

Warped or buckled laminate flooring can be a sign of excessive moisture or water damage. If you notice your floors are warping or buckling, call us immediately to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your laminate floors can be a sign of water damage or moisture buildup. If you notice any water stains or discoloration, don’t delay in seeking professional help.

Peeling or Cracking Laminate Flooring

Peeling or cracking laminate flooring can be a sign of excessive moisture or water damage. If you notice your floors are peeling or cracking, call us immediately to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Leaks or Drips

Visible water leaks or drips can be a sign of water damage or plumbing issues. If you notice any water leaks or drips, act fast to prevent further damage.

Laminate Floor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ill on laminate floor Yes No DIY cleaning and drying can be effective for small spills.
Large water spill or flooding on laminate floor No Yes Professional water extraction and drying services are necessary to prevent further damage and mold growth.
Laminate floor has significant warping or buckling No Yes Professional help is needed to repair or replace damaged laminate flooring.
Visible water leaks or drips on laminate floor No Yes Professional plumbing services are necessary to fix underlying issues and prevent further damage.
Laminate floor has musty odors or visible mold growth No Yes Professional mold remediation and water extraction services are necessary to prevent further damage and health risks.

Laminate Floor Water Extraction Cost in Bosque Farms, NM

The cost of laminate floor water extraction in Bosque Farms, NM can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Water Damage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of damage, materials needed for repair, labor costs
Laminate Floor Replacement $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of laminate flooring, labor costs
Mold Remediation $1,500 – $6,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area, materials needed for remediation

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ved.
